New Mercedes S-Class Magic Body Control – invented by Chickens
Thu, 26 Sep 2013New Mercedes S-Class Magic Body Control: Invented by Chickens Whatever you think of the new Mercedes S-Class (Merchant Bankers car?), and whatever you think of Mercedes name for its clever suspension tech – Magic Body Control – you have to be impressed by the technology. Yes, Magic Body Control might sound like a cheesy Paul Daniels magic trick or an undergarment for ladies of a certain age, but what it does is far more impressive than anything Paul Daniels or the makers of supportive lingerie can muster. A camera on top of the windscreen scans the road ahead on Mercedes cars fitted with MBC looking for lumps and bumps in the way and sends that data to the suspension to set it up for the best possible ride.
BMW Concept Active Tourer – It’s the BMW B Class
Fri, 14 Sep 2012The BMW Concept Active Tourer has been revealed ahead of the Paris Motor Show, previewing BMW’s new FWD direction. We recently had Mercedes roll out their take on the BMW 1 Series with the new A Class, and now the roles are reversed with BMW revealing their take on the Mercedes B Class with the BMW Concept Active Tourer. The BMW Concept Active Tourer is a preview of BMW’s front wheel drive future in the small premium sector, even if the Concept Active Tourer is notionally 4WD thanks to its a 67bhp electric motor driving the back axle in this hybrid setup.
Alfa Romeo 4C
Tue, 12 Feb 2013The production version of the Alfa Romeo 4C will make its debut at next month's Geneva motor show, two years after the concept appeared. Largely unchanged from the prototype, the 4C retains its mid-engined layout, short and wide proportions (less than 4,000mm long, 2,000mm wide, 1,180mm high and a 2,400mm wheelbase) and broadly similar surfacing. The changes appear to be more focused around productionized details.
